Perfusion Tubing Systems Market (USD Million)
Perfusion Tubing Systems Market was valued at USD 430.31 million in the year 2024. The size of this market is expected to increase to USD 605.49 million by the year 2031, while growing at a Compounded Annual Growth Rate (CAGR) of 5.0%.

Perfusion Tubing Systems Market Recent Developments
-
In August 2023, TransMedics Group, Inc. acquired intellectual property and assets associated with the Ex-Vivo Organ Support System from Bridge to Life Ltd., with the goal of expanding its portfolio and indications for organ transplantation.
-
In February 2023, LivaNova launched the commercial rollout of its Essenz perfusion system in select European centers. This system enables informed, data-driven decision-making for safe management of cardiopulmonary bypass (CBP) through its integrated technology.

Perfusion Tubing Systems Market, Segmentation by Product Type
The Perfusion Tubing Systems Market has been segmented by PVC Tubing, Silicone Tubing, Polyurethane Tubing, and Others
PVC Tubing
The demand for PVC Tubing remains high due to its cost-effectiveness, durability, and compatibility with various perfusion systems. It accounts for over 45% of the market share. Its ability to maintain flexibility under pressure and its wide availability make it a preferred choice in medical applications.
Silicone Tubing
Silicone Tubing is gaining traction due to its high thermal stability and biocompatibility. Representing around 30% of the market, it is favored in advanced surgical settings. The tubing’s inert nature makes it ideal for sensitive biological transfers and long-duration procedures.
Polyurethane Tubing
Polyurethane Tubing is known for its superior resistance to abrasion and excellent mechanical properties. Holding nearly 15% of the market, it is used in scenarios requiring robust performance and minimal fluid interaction. Its use is increasing in high-pressure and mobile perfusion devices.
Others
Other materials, such as thermoplastic elastomers and specialty composites, contribute to the remaining 10% of the market. These alternatives are being explored for niche applications where enhanced flexibility or chemical resistance is necessary in emerging medical technologies.
Perfusion Tubing Systems Market, Segmentation by Component Type
The Perfusion Tubing Systems Market has been segmented by Component Type into Arterial Filter, Cardioplegia Delivery Set, Blower ,and Perfusion Accessories.
Arterial Filter
The Arterial Filter segment holds a significant share of nearly 35% in the perfusion tubing systems market. These filters are critical in eliminating microemboli ,and air bubbles, improving patient safety during cardiopulmonary bypass procedures. Their consistent demand is driven by the need for enhanced filtration performance.
Cardioplegia Delivery Set
The Cardioplegia Delivery Set accounts for around 25% of the market. It plays a vital role in preserving cardiac tissue during surgery by ensuring accurate and controlled delivery of cardioplegic solutions. Rising surgical volumes and preference for complete delivery kits support segment growth.
Blower
Blower systems contribute approximately 20% to the overall market. These devices are used to clear surgical fields by removing blood and fluids, enabling precise visualization. Their use is expanding in minimally invasive surgerie,s and critical care environments where field clarity is essential.
Perfusion Accessories
Perfusion Accessories, including clamps, connectors, and flow sensors, make up the remaining 20% of the market. These components are indispensable for customized circuit configurations and operational safety. Market growth is fueled by rising demand for tailored perfusion setups in advanced surgical care.
Perfusion Tubing Systems Market, Segmentation by Application
The Perfusion Tubing Systems Market has been segmented by Application into Gastroenterology, Urology, Cardiology, Orthopedic, Neurology, Nephrology ,and Others.
Gastroenterology
Gastroenterology applications represent nearly 20% of the perfusion tubing systems market. These systems support endoscopic and enteral procedures by enabling controlled fluid delivery and suction. The segment benefits from the growing adoption of minimally invasive gastrointestinal interventions globally.
Urology
Urology accounts for approximately 15% of the market share, with increasing use in procedures such as transurethral resection and stone management. Perfusion tubing ensures effective irrigation and visibility, making it essential in endourological surgeries and diagnostic urology procedures.
Cardiology
Cardiology holds the dominant share at over 30% due to high utilization in cardiac surgeries, bypass procedures, and catheter-based interventions. These tubing systems aid in perfusion support and fluid handling, making them integral to cardiovascular operating rooms and emergency interventions.
Orthopedic
Orthopedic procedures contribute around 10% of the total market. Perfusion tubing is used in joint irrigation and lavage during surgeries like arthroscopy. Increased surgical volumes and post-operative care technologies are supporting growth in this segment.
Neurology
Neurology applications account for nearly 8% of the market. Tubing systems are employed in neuro-navigation and intracranial procedures to assist in fluid control ,and perfusion stability. Advancements in neurocritical care have elevated demand for precision tubing systems.
Nephrology
Nephrology holds a share of around 12%, driven by the use of perfusion tubing in dialysis and renal replacement therapies. These systems offer high reliability and flow accuracy, crucial for maintaining patient safety in chronic kidney disease management.
Others
Others includes emerging applications across disciplines such as oncology and trauma care, contributing the remaining 5%. Innovations in personalized and hybrid surgical techniques are expected to expand the scope of this segment.

High Cost Associated with Perfusion Systems - The global perfusion tubing systems market faces challenges, primarily stemming from the high costs associated with perfusion systems. These systems are vital in various medical applications, particularly in the field of organ transplantation and cell culture. However, their high cost limits accessibility, particularly in developing regions where healthcare budgets are constrained. The expenses involved in purchasing, maintaining, and operating perfusion systems pose significant barriers for healthcare facilities and research institutions alike.
The complexity of perfusion systems adds to their overall cost. These systems often require specialized components and intricate engineering to ensure precise control over parameters such as flow rate, pressure, and temperature. As a result, the manufacturing process involves significant investment in research, development, and quality assurance measures. This complexity also translates into higher prices for end-users, further hindering widespread adoption of perfusion systems across various healthcare settings.
